Lively team @ C5-11 conference

One of our research papers: "The Death of Binary Software: End User Software Moves to the Web" was accepted at The Ninth International Conference on Creating, Connecting and Collaborating through Computing. The conference is held at Kyoto University at Japan 18-20 January and we have a four member team on the site.

On top of our slideshow we are planning to demonstrate the possibilities of WebGL by showing a few WebGL demos:
Lively Kernel rendered on a cube
3D Minigolf
Body Browser by Google
Quake 2 GWT port by Google
